How to Weather an HO Scale GP39-2 | Part 2 - Acrylic Fading | UP 1213
Просмотров 9692 года назад
Welcome to a new, in-depth series following my weathering approach and techniques as I tackle Athearn's new Genesis GP39-2. In this episode I prep the model for weathering. This process involves painting the grills, masking the windows and lights, and base fading the yellow paint. What did you use to make the powders stick so well? When ever I use powers they always brush off and leave not a single trace on the locomotive.
If you apply a coat of Dullcote or another matte varnish, the powders will adhere much better. Additionally, some powders have inherent adhering properties.
